Train and SMRT metro
The cheapest and fastest public transport option in Singapore is the metro. From Changi Airport MRT station (CG2), take the East West Line / EWL (Green Line) to Tanah Merah stop. Here, change to the City Hall stop (25 minutes). Total journey time is about 50 minutes. Purchase tickets directly from the ticket machine on the platform for about EUR 1.4 (accepts coins only).

Bus
An alternative to subway is the bus. Line 36 will take you to the Pan Pacific Hotel stop, which is quite well placed for exploring the city centre. The journey takes about 50 minutes and costs EUR 1.7. Other lines are 24, 34 and 110.
